Commit graph

8383 commits

Author SHA1 Message Date
Peter Huene
56a56aa085
Merge pull request #8856 from peterhuene/release-2.1.3xx-stragglers
Cherry-pick commits from master to release/2.1.3xx
2018-03-21 09:24:58 -07:00
Peter Huene
8e8426848d
Update translations following merge with conflicts.
Updating translation status for resource strings that changed upstream.
2018-03-20 16:55:10 -07:00
Zbyněk Sailer
e4e665d98a
LOC CHECKIN | cli master | 20180315 2018-03-20 16:55:00 -07:00
Peter Huene
60d71618be
Implement the --tool-path option for the list tool command.
This commit implements the missing `--tool-path` option for the list tool
command.  This enables the command to list locally installed tools.

Fixes #8803.
2018-03-20 16:54:50 -07:00
Peter Huene
4f8ac7dce5
Ensure tool package store root is a full path.
This commit fixes the tool package store such that it stores a full path
instead of, potentially, a relative path.

This prevents a relative path from inadvertently being passed to NuGet
during the restore and causing it to restore relative to the temp project
directory.

Fixes #8829.
2018-03-20 16:54:34 -07:00
William Lee
cee0a3baa7
Better using facing string (#8809)
Fix #8728

Fix #8369
2018-03-20 16:54:09 -07:00
Peter Huene
3ce2d4da0f
Fix list tool command tests to be localizable.
Currently the list tool command tests, while localizing the column headers,
didn't properly take into account the fact that localized builds might produce
strings longer than the English versions of the column header strings.  This
results in a mismatch of the actual from the expected due to additional column
padding.

The fix is to stop using a static expected table and do a simple calculation of
the expected table based on the length of the localized strings.

Fixes issue related to PR #8799.
2018-03-20 16:53:49 -07:00
Nate McMaster
ba8e18dac7
Fix #4139 - escape quoted strings for process start 2018-03-20 16:53:42 -07:00
William Lee
9cc2b7cd2f
Change --source to --source-feed and make it additional (#8833)
Other than change source to source-feed and make it additional instead of exclusive. I changed source to be multiple. Because restore support multiple source https://github.com/Microsoft/dotnet/issues/361

As for mock. The offline feed and source feed is considered the same, so remove the category of “source”. I renamed source to “AdditionalFeed” because that is more accurate on implementation level.

Note:
NuGet feed don’t have order. Whichever responses the fastest, is the first.
No change on restore.

scripts/cli-test-env.sh change is due to mac 10.13 is finally added to RID graph. And it is “considered” one of the CLI supported RID
2018-03-19 22:22:45 -07:00
Livar
67c4562f43
Merge pull request #8822 from livarcocc/merge_master_3xx
Merge master into release/2.1.3xx
2018-03-16 17:32:30 -07:00
John Beisner
470acd8abe
Alpine fix; plus 1 (#8821)
* The '-n' option to 'cp' does not exist for Alpine; don't use "$ID.$VERSION_ID" for the error message.

* Try "cp -R -u"  for alpine variants.

* Fixing a comment...
2018-03-16 16:26:56 -07:00
Livar
005f87257a
Merge pull request #8810 from dotnet/prkrishn/update-versions
Update AspNetCore package versions to 2.1.0-preview2-30338
2018-03-16 10:41:15 -07:00
Livar
91c50b56a0
Merge pull request #8813 from dotnet/nguerrera/insert-sdk
Update dotnet/sdk to latest
2018-03-16 10:40:58 -07:00
William Lee
3f09a889d9
Update tool (#8794) 2018-03-15 19:45:11 -07:00
Nick Guerrera
fb093499f0
Update dotnet/sdk to latest
Includes fast ResolvePackageAssets
2018-03-15 18:37:39 -07:00
William Lee
3d13658f97 Update SDK to2.1.300-preview2-62715-07 (#8808) 2018-03-15 18:36:48 -07:00
Pranav K
d5894edefa
Update AspNetCore package versions to 2.1.0-preview2-30338 2018-03-15 16:20:14 -07:00
Livar
680e72993b
Merge pull request #8795 from natemcmaster/aspnetcore-alpine
Upgrade to aspnetcore 2.1.0-preview2-30331 and pull aspnetcore for Alpine Linux
2018-03-15 14:23:20 -07:00
John Beisner
2a63f9e76c
Merge pull request #8788 from dotnet/merges/release/2.1.3xx-to-master
Merge release/2.1.3xx to master
2018-03-15 13:15:51 -07:00
John Beisner
123df7f386
Follow-up PR for Linux-arm; CLI:master (#8797)
* Fix the badge for Linux-arm.

* Add comment for the LZMA; turn off displaying of test results for arm*
2018-03-15 12:30:11 -07:00
John Beisner
a54f0ffb81
Enable 'arm' builds in the CLI (#8791)
* First draft enablement of Win-arm and Linux-arm builds for the CLI.

* Fixing a typo

* Disable tests for arm; enable badges and FinalizeBuild for arm.

* Remove the 'Win-arm' leg.

* Update the README

* Update the README [2]

* Update netci.groovy

* Fixing a hard-coded Architecture: 'linux-x64'; removing the LZMA for 'arm'.
2018-03-14 19:04:25 -07:00
Nate McMaster
c257087ca6 Upgrade to aspnetcore 2.1.0-preview2-30331 and pull aspnetcore for Alpine Linux 2018-03-14 16:47:59 -07:00
Livar
6d9177f143
Merge pull request #8770 from livarcocc/re_enable_template_test
Re-activate templating test.
2018-03-13 18:11:23 -07:00
Livar
0fee1ca867
Merge pull request #8755 from dotnet/merges/release/2.1.2xx-to-release/2.1.3xx
Merge release/2.1.2xx to release/2.1.3xx
2018-03-13 16:30:40 -07:00
Livar
3ebe4e552b
Merge branch 'release/2.1.3xx' into merges/release/2.1.2xx-to-release/2.1.3xx 2018-03-13 12:33:39 -07:00
Livar
a6b59938d4
Merge pull request #8771 from livarcocc/re_activate_resolver_tests
Re-activating the net461 tests for the Resolver
2018-03-13 11:54:37 -07:00
Livar
33d37666f6
Merge pull request #8768 from dotnet-bot/master-UpdateDependencies
Update CoreSetup, CoreSetup, CoreSetup, Roslyn to preview2-26313-01, preview2-26313-01, preview2-26313-01, beta2-62713-01, respectively (master)
2018-03-13 10:20:22 -07:00
Livar
782354acf9
Removing left over comment. 2018-03-13 10:19:44 -07:00
John Beisner
dbcd83075c
Creating and publishing 'symbols.nuget' to the blob feed. (#8712)
* Creating and publishing '*.symbols.nuget' to the blob feed.

* Reverting 'generatenupkg' methodology.

* Fixing formatting...

* Overwrite should = 'false'

* Second draft - Creating and publishing '*.symbols.nuget' to the blob feed.

* Fixing a VS auto-update.

* Removing the 'Microsoft.SymbolUploader.Build.Task' modifications; need to make a PR just for this.

* Change "sdk.*.Microsoft.DotNet.SDK.*.symbols.nupkg" to "runtime.*.Microsoft.DotNet.SDK.*.symbols.nupkg"; removing the 'DotNetRestore' on the Symbols.csproj

* Removing a 'todo' comment...

* Putting back the 'dotnet restore'

* Fixing a typo...

* Logical separation of the 'nupkg' from the 'symbols.nupkg' enumeration; fixed 'swr' pattern.

* Add "BLOBFEED_STORAGE_CONTAINER"
2018-03-13 08:19:15 -07:00
dotnet-bot
70f2b13256 Update CoreSetup, CoreSetup, CoreSetup, Roslyn to preview2-26313-01, preview2-26313-01, preview2-26313-01, beta2-62713-01, respectively 2018-03-13 05:39:24 +00:00
Livar Cunha
a6db27bdd7 Re-activating the net461 tests for the Resolver in the hopes that the failures fixed themselves. 2018-03-12 15:06:25 -07:00
Livar Cunha
b0e57e1712 Re-activate templating test. 2018-03-12 13:16:45 -07:00
Livar
4f6a57f638
Merge pull request #8761 from dotnet-bot/master-UpdateDependencies
Update CoreSetup, CoreSetup, CoreSetup, Roslyn to preview2-26311-02, preview2-26311-02, preview2-26311-02, beta2-62711-03, respectively (master)
2018-03-11 17:34:18 -07:00
dotnet-bot
6ec1bb93ab Update CoreSetup, CoreSetup, CoreSetup, Roslyn to preview2-26311-02, preview2-26311-02, preview2-26311-02, beta2-62711-03, respectively 2018-03-11 18:06:08 +00:00
John Beisner
57c3654599
Merge pull request #8756 from dotnet/merges/release/2.1.3xx-to-master
Merge release/2.1.3xx to master
2018-03-09 13:51:49 -08:00
Livar
33887b10de
Merge pull request #8759 from natemcmaster/aspnetcore
Update to aspnetcore 2.1.0-preview2-30281
2018-03-09 12:47:28 -08:00
Nate McMaster
ab4aa487e2
Update to aspnetcore 2.1.0-preview2-30281 2018-03-09 10:05:56 -08:00
Livar
ca0695c2e1
Merge pull request #8750 from dotnet-bot/master-UpdateDependencies
Update CoreSetup, CoreSetup, CoreSetup, Roslyn to preview2-26309-01, preview2-26309-01, preview2-26309-01, beta2-62708-11, respectively (master)
2018-03-09 09:28:30 -08:00
dotnet-bot
23e8e34bb2 Update CoreSetup, CoreSetup, CoreSetup, Roslyn to preview2-26309-01, preview2-26309-01, preview2-26309-01, beta2-62708-11, respectively 2018-03-09 07:07:20 +00:00
William Lee
3861fc1700
Convert to graceful exception (#8751) 2018-03-08 15:49:16 -08:00
Peter Huene
4c2b07023a
Merge pull request #8734 from peterhuene/tool-install-message-cleanup
Remove temp project path from tool install warnings and errors.
2018-03-08 15:05:51 -08:00
Peter Huene
52478e8947
Stop modifying current working directory from test.
This commit fixes the ToolPackageInstaller tests so that they no longer modify
the current working directory.  The directory being set is now being properly
passed in as an argument to override the default of the current working
directory.

Additionally, this commit also changes the package root to a temp location
rather than based off of the current working directory.
2018-03-08 13:46:01 -08:00
Livar
bcc48613fb
Merge pull request #8686 from dotnet/merges/release/2.1.2xx-to-release/2.1.3xx
Merge release/2.1.2xx to release/2.1.3xx
2018-03-08 10:50:43 -08:00
Livar
f29118002c
Merge pull request #8730 from AndyGerlicher/MSBuild.15.6.66
MSBuild 15.7.66
2018-03-08 10:50:17 -08:00
dotnet bot
af526542a2 Update CoreSetup, CoreSetup, CoreSetup, Roslyn to preview2-26308-01, preview2-26308-01, preview2-26308-01, beta2-62708-04, respectively (#8742) 2018-03-08 09:18:05 -08:00
Livar
a71450a305
Merge pull request #8736 from livarcocc/improve_info
Updating the dotnet --info message.
2018-03-07 21:27:58 -08:00
William Lee
495630fe97
when process has not env, but future will, show the instruction (#8739) 2018-03-07 19:46:38 -08:00
dotnet bot
2e7c5f123a Update CoreSetup to preview2-26306-04 (master) (#8731) 2018-03-07 19:23:05 -08:00
Livar Cunha
9da134cad1 Localizing portions of dotnet --info. 2018-03-07 12:39:46 -08:00
Livar Cunha
b8685bebb9 Updating the dotnet --info message. 2018-03-07 09:40:06 -08:00